Explanation / Answer

We have choose one character - T and t

Then Homozygous dominant individual - TT.

Homozygous recessive individual - tt.

Heterozygous individual - Tt.

1) Cross between Homozygous dominant and  Heterozygous individual.

TT X Tt

Gametes formed T and T T and t.

Next generation  

% of one's offspring would be heterozgous - 50%.

2) Cross between homozygous recessive with heterozygous individual.

tt X Tt

Gametes formed t and t T and t.

Next generation

% of heterozygous offsprings - 50%.

3) Cross between two heterozyotes

Tt X Tt

Gametes formed T and t T and t.

Next generation

% of homozygous recessive offspring - 1/4 = 0.25 x 100 = 25%.

4) % of heterozygous offspring - 1/2 = 0.50 x 100 = 50%.
